Recombinant human PPP2R1B protein, also known as Protein Phosphatase 2 Scaffold Subunit Aβ, is a key regulatory component of the protein phosphatase 2A (PP2A) complex, a serine/threonine phosphatase critical for diverse cellular processes. PP2A is involved in signal transduction, cell cycle regulation, apoptosis, and metabolism. The PPP2R1B gene encodes the Aβ subunit, a structural scaffold that stabilizes the PP2A holoenzyme by linking the catalytic C subunit and regulatory B subunits. This architecture allows PP2A to adopt distinct functional forms, modulating substrate specificity and localization.
PPP2R1B has been implicated in tumor suppression, as its gene is frequently deleted or epigenetically silenced in cancers, including lung, colorectal, and breast cancers. Loss of PPP2R1B disrupts PP2A-mediated dephosphorylation of oncogenic signaling molecules (e.g., Akt, c-Myc), promoting uncontrolled cell proliferation and survival. Recombinant PPP2R1B is produced using expression systems (e.g., E. coli, mammalian cells) for functional studies, structural analysis, or screening therapeutic agents targeting PP2A dysfunction. Its applications span cancer research, neurodegenerative disease studies (PP2A dysfunction is linked to tau hyperphosphorylation in Alzheimer’s), and drug development to restore PP2A activity. Research on recombinant PPP2R1B enhances understanding of PP2A’s role in cellular homeostasis and disease mechanisms.
